Output cd4edfefcaceeb061cd0f4ea154b256d17a89043ecc04df6d25c00f1e6cd843c:0

value
15085910
script pubkey
OP_0 OP_PUSHBYTES_20 be17693fc1645101601a6cc464d6418f62c392c8
address
bc1qhctkj07pv3gszcq6dnzxf4jp3a3v8ykg05sp90
transaction
cd4edfefcaceeb061cd0f4ea154b256d17a89043ecc04df6d25c00f1e6cd843c
confirmations
154122
spent
true